Analysis
Arab Maghreb Union (AMU) recorded 67.6 for coverage of essential health services (population weighted averages) in 2023.
That represents a change of up 0.3% on the previous year and up 2.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, coverage of essential health services (population weighted averages) in Arab Maghreb Union (AMU) peaked at 68.2 in 2015 and was at its lowest, 60.6, in 2000.
Arab Maghreb Union (AMU) ranks 36th of 76 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 24 years of available data.
Coverage of essential health services (Population weighted averages) in Arab Maghreb Union (AMU), year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2000 | 60.6 | — |
| 2001 | 60.7 | +0.2% |
| 2002 | 61.2 | +0.8% |
| 2003 | 61.3 | +0.2% |
| 2004 | 62.1 | +1.3% |
| 2005 | 62.5 | +0.6% |
| 2006 | 63.1 | +1.0% |
| 2007 | 63.8 | +1.1% |
| 2008 | 64.2 | +0.6% |
| 2009 | 65.2 | +1.6% |
| 2010 | 65.9 | +1.1% |
| 2011 | 62.9 | -4.6% |
| 2012 | 64 | +1.7% |
| 2013 | 66.1 | +3.3% |
| 2014 | 68 | +2.9% |
| 2015 | 68.2 | +0.3% |
| 2016 | 68.2 | +0.0% |
| 2017 | 68.2 | +0.0% |
| 2018 | 67.4 | -1.2% |
| 2019 | 64.9 | -3.7% |
| 2020 | 65.9 | +1.5% |
| 2021 | 66.9 | +1.5% |
| 2022 | 67.4 | +0.7% |
| 2023 | 67.6 | +0.3% |
